2012 Norco Dealer Launch Recap

_MG_6134

The 2012 Norco International Dealer Launch took place in July where the top Norco Dealers from Canada, US and International locations gathered in beautiful North Vancouver BC for the Launch of the 2012 Norco Bikes. The event span over three days where attendees were given the lowdown on the new Norco product line. The most important part of the launch though is getting out to ride; Norco bikes are made to be ridden and that is what the launch is all about.

2011_07_NorcoDealerLaunch-11

Upon arrival in North Vancouver the event kicked off with an urban ride around the famous Stanley Park Seawall. For this ride, the crew split into groups and head out for a post-travel light pedal. The 10km loop around the park takes riders beneath the Lions Gate Bridge, past the 9 O’Clock Gun, through 3rd beach and back to the Seabus for a quick hop back to the hotel. For this ride, the perfect bike can be a mountain bike, road bike or even and urban commuter- it doesn’t matter. It is all about being on a bike – any bike!

2011_07_NorcoDealerLaunch-17

Following the urban ride, the next morning was time for a bit of a classroom session to learn about the bikes that were to be ridden that afternoon. Setting up in the world famous riding area of Seymour Mtn. riders had the option of Road, Cross Country, All Mountain or Freeride trail options. With more than 120 demo bikes available, everyone was given the opportunity to ride whatever bike they felt the urge to swing a leg over.

2011_07_NorcoDealerLaunch-26

The Trails in the Mt. Seymour area are amazing. From flowing singletrack to steep rocky climbs there is a little bit of everything whether you are testing out a 100mm 29er or a 200mm DH bike there is something that will suit just about anyone on pretty much any bike.

After an afternoon of riding and a few minor tweaks to the fleet of bikes, we did it all over again the following day. Starting the morning off with a few presentations we were back out riding the trails by lunchtime.

2011_07_NorcoDealerLaunch-50

At the end of two days of riding, the bikes were rounded up and tucked away. All 120 plus bikes had seen several riders and pretty much every attendee had ridden at least a few different  bikes. Besides a little bit of west coast rain the event could not have gone any smoother. The result was smiling faces, muddy bikes and a whole lot of excitement for the year to come.

Ryan Leech and Danny MacAskill – The Ultimate Show

There are a few names in the cycling world that it seems everyone knows. Spanning over decades there are still names that make your ears perk up when they ring through the airwaves. These are names such as Pete, Tinker, Lopes, Tomac, Hill, the list goes on but in this case we are talking about Leech and Macaskill. Two of the best known trials riders around this past weekend they finally got together through the venue of Crankworx. Saturday’s 2pm Ryan Leech Trials Demo featured a guest appearance from Danny Macaskill where the two performed together for a massive audience on the biggest day of Kokanee Crankworx.

Watching the two ride together, the two styles could not be more different. Ryan is a a composed, methodical and precise rider while Danny is Fluid, momentum driven and powerful rider. Both incredible to watch, but approach each obstacle in a completely different manner.

BC Ride To Conquer Cancer – Great Work!!!!

The British Columbia Ride To Conquer Cancer is the 2nd of 4 tours across Canada raising money in the search for a cure to cancer. For the BC ride, 2879 riders participated riding approximately 220kms from Vancouver BC to Seattle WA. These riders came together to raise an impressive $11.1 million. That averages out to nearly $4000 per person!

The ride down to Seattle was the wettest of the tours 3 year history. Riders fought through rain, cold and wind for 2 days in order to complete this epic and inspiring ride. Along the way, Norco was on location as the official Bike Tech for the event. Changing flat tires, replacing tires, fixing brakes, adjusting gears, truing wheels and anything else that came up along the way allowed the whole lot of participants to make it through to the finish line.

Sea Otter Classic Turns 21, Norco Was There

20110414_SeaOtter_04_4005

The Sea Otter Classic has come and gone. In it’s 21st year of existence it did not disappoint either. Entertaining thousands of spectators, providing limitless adrenalin for hundreds of racers and housing hundreds of vendors at the Expo, the 2011 Sea Otter Classic was bigger and better than ever before. Best of all, the event is held in Beautiful Monterey California. Nothing quite like a Cali roadtrip.

2011_DustanS_SeaOtter_075

The Drive south is all too familiar but through Washington and Oregon, over the mountain passes and into the California Sun the drive was scenic, sunny and a few days of lead-up before the event kicks off.

11_SeaOtter_DustanS_Norco115

It would be an abomination to drive all the way to California and not ride, so after arriving on site and doing a quick setup we head out for a ride in the beautiful rolling hills. Smooth singletrack, green grass and blue skies. After being cooped up in a vehicle for a few days, this was the prescription for working out the cobwebs.

20110416_SeaOtter_06_4360

The main reason for coming to Sea Otter is to catch the racing action. Through XC, DH, DS, DJ, Pumptrack, Road, and really anything else you can think of there is something to amuse even the pickiest of spectators. Catherine Vipond made the trek to race the Cross Country and set a prescient for the season finishing in 18th place for the Pro Women.

20110415_SeaOtter_04_3879

The Dual Slalom was another riveting event where Nick Geddes fought his way through the field to finish in 4th place for the Junior Men. Nick was unable to compete in the DH after being admitted into the hospital. You can read more about Nick and his condition here.

20110416_SeaOtter_06_4442

Slopestyle savant Sam Dueck was also having some facetime at the event with teamate Mislav Mironovic. The two of them competed in the Dirt Jumping Competitions where Sam pulled off a 2nd and a third with his huge flips and stellar style.

20110417_SeaOtter_06_4245

A staple of Sea otter for the past few years has been the Ryan Leech Trials Demonstrations. Through the four days of events Ryan put on 10 different shows to amaze the seas of spectators. His poise, style and fluid nature or riding make the whole spectacle seem simple and routine while performing the seemingly impossible on a bicycle. Watch for Ryan to perform at the Crankworx Cycling Festival in Whistler BC this July.

20110416_SeaOtter_06_4287

If you didn’t know, Ryan is also a certified Yoga instructor. As a means of preparing for a day of riding and physical exertion, Ryan limbers up with a morning Yoga session. Joining him each morning was as many as 30 people for the early start. Yoga is a great way to combat the abuse of cycling on your body.

Seattle Recap, What is Next?

20110312_DustanS_SBS_2841The first show of the Norco 2011 Event Season was the Seattle Bike Expo. With 7000 attendees, hundreds of exhibitors and countless deals to be had, the Norco Crew made the short jaunt into the stars and stripes for the weekend-long show. Displaying the latest Norco Bikes, Axiom Gear and even holding a contest to win a Norco bike the show was teeming with enthousiasm.

20110312_DustanS_SBS_2730If the show itself wasn’t enough, next to the Norco booth was the world renowned Ryan Leech Trials Demonstration. Two shows a day drew massive crowds excited to see the balancing act and to get an autograph after the show. In the same area as Ryan was the German Artistic Cycling Team doing their ‘non-conventional’ demonstration. While it is not exactly helping the cycling ‘cool factor’ it is none-the-less quite entertaining.

20110312_DustanS_SBS_2805

The Seattle show was a blast as expected for everyone involved but now we must look onward to the other, fast-approaching shows fast approaching. Seattle marks the ignition of a busy season to come.

The Next big show on the Norco Schedule is the Sea Otter Classic in Monterrey California. This is the kickoff event for the 2011 Race Season. With the world’s best cyclist showing up for the racing action Sea otter is a great place for spectators, racers and even those trying to get a sneak peek at 2012 product. (hint-hint)

Following Sea Otter is a series of events called The Ride To Conquer Cancer. With four tours starting in Vancouver, Calgary, Toronto, and Montreal more than 10,000 riders will raise money towards finding a cure for cancer. Norco will take part in all four events as the Official Bike Tech Sponsor of The Ride To Conquer Cancer.

July seems like it is still ages away but before we know it Crankworx will be here yet again. The biggest cycling event in North America returns to Whistler this July 16-24. This cycling event takes into account nearly every cycling competition possible and hosts upwards of 100,000 people through the 9 day festival.
